Human Sleep Research Program

Center for Health Sciences' Neuroscience Program logoTo understand more about the human brain, the Human Sleep Research Program in SRI's Center for Health Sciences studies sleep and conducts tests of the nervous system during sleep. Our research is sponsored by clients including the National Institutes of Health (NIH) and several NIH institutes, including the National Institute on Drug Abuse, the National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ism, and the National Heart, Lung, and Blood Institute.

Our comprehensive research on brain structure and function uses a combination of cognitive tests, electroencephalography (EEG) measures, and innovative magnetic resonance (MR) imaging technology. The Program's investigators, research scientists, postdoctoral scholars and research analysts have multifaceted backgrounds in neuropsychiatry, clinical psychology, MR physics, physiology, and computer science.

Areas of Focus

  • Investigation of fundamental EEG processes during sleep
  • Impact of alcoholism and normal aging on sleep and brain structure
  • Relationships between smoking cessation, sleep disturbance, and failure to quit
  • Impact of hormonal changes on sleep in women
  • Role of genetics in determining sleep EEG patterns
  • Impact of upper airway mechanics on EEG during wakefulness and sleep
  • Impact of mild sleep deprivation on performance

Laboratory Facilities

Our Human Sleep Research Laboratory includes a state-of-the-art research facility with private bedrooms, a kitchen, control room, and a separate daytime testing room. Visit our facility page for photos and additional information.
